Q: Is 47,721,121 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 47,721,121 is a composite number.

Why is 47,721,121 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 47,721,121 can be evenly divided by 1 7 31 47 217 329 1,457 4,679 10,199 32,753 145,049 219,913 1,015,343 1,539,391 6,817,303 and 47,721,121, with no remainder.

Since 47,721,121 cannot be divided by just 1 and 47,721,121, it is a composite number.
